Mulch Installation in Honolulu, HI
Mulch installation services involve applying a layer of mulch around trees, shrubs, flower beds, and other landscaped areas to enhance appearance and protect plant roots. This service covers a variety of projects, including freshening up existing mulch, replacing old or worn material, and installing mulch in new landscape designs. Property owners often seek mulch installation to improve curb appeal, reduce weed growth, retain soil moisture, and create a tidy, well-maintained outdoor space.
Before requesting mulch installation, homeowners typically want to understand the different types of mulch available, such as organic or inorganic options, and how each suits their specific landscaping needs. It’s also helpful to consider the desired depth of the mulch layer, usually around 2-4 inches, to ensure effective coverage and longevity. Clarifying the scope of the project, including the size of the area and any existing landscape features, can help determine the best approach for a neat and lasting result.

Common Mulch Installation Jobs
Garden Mulching - enhances soil health and controls weeds around flower beds and vegetable gardens.
Play Area Mulching - provides a safe, cushioned surface for children's outdoor play spaces.
Landscape Mulching - improves curb appeal by creating a clean, finished look around trees and shrubs.
Erosion Control - helps prevent soil runoff on slopes and uneven terrain.
Pathway Mulching - defines walkways and garden borders with a natural, low-maintenance material.
Tree Mulching - insulates roots and conserves moisture for healthy tree growth.
Mulch Installation Questions
What types of mulch are available for installation? Common options include bark, wood chips, rubber, and landscape fabric coverings, suitable for various landscaping needs.
What are the benefits of installing mulch? Mulch helps retain soil moisture, suppress weeds, improve soil health, and enhance the appearance of garden beds.
Which areas are ideal for mulch installation? Mulch is typically used around trees, flower beds, shrubs, and vegetable gardens to protect and beautify these spaces.
How does mulch installation impact property maintenance? Properly installed mulch reduces the need for frequent watering, weeding, and soil erosion control efforts.
